Serena Williams Sets the Record Straight
In a recent interview with Time, tennis legend Serena Williams opened up about her surprise cameo in Kendrick Lamar’s Super Bowl halftime show, addressing speculation that her appearance was a subtle diss towards her ex, Drake.
Clarifying the Super Bowl Halftime Show Cameo
Williams was quick to dismiss any notion that she was trying to send a message to Drake, stating that she was “absolutely not” attempting to diss the rapper. “I would never do that,” she emphasized, expressing her respect for their past relationship and friendship. The tennis star acknowledged that she could understand why some might have misinterpreted her cameo, given Drake’s previous name-checking of her in his 2022 song “Middle of the Ocean,” as well as Lamar’s seeming response on her behalf in “Not Like Us.”
Reflecting on the Halftime Show Experience
When asked if she regretted her appearance in the halftime show, Williams expressed uncertainty, saying “I don’t know if I regret it or not. I don’t know the answer to that.” Despite this, she did highlight the significance of representing her hometown of Los Angeles on the Super Bowl stage, a nod to her roots that she felt was important to acknowledge.
The Backstory Behind the Cameo
Williams shared the story of how her cameo came about, revealing that she and Lamar had been discussing a potential collaboration for some time. The rapper, impressed by Williams’ Crip-walking skills, which she showcased at the 2012 London Olympics, asked her to bring her dance moves to the Super Bowl stage.
